It can be a drag to take a lovely bouquet out of its wrapping only to find out upon putting it in the vase that you've ruined the arrangement. Arranging a vase full of flowers is difficult, in large part due to the particularities of the vase's shape. Given that most vases are essentially just open circles at the top, the flowers tend to fall to the side, leaving the center of many amateur arrangements looking bare. This trick sections off the space at the opening, allowing your flowers to fill the vase in a way they never have before. My bouquets have never looked so full!
